I am 47 year GP with 3 children who ruptured her ACL and tore her meniscus whilst skiing. The injury was very traumatic (as it was at high speed) and I suffered from bone oedema and joint swelling after the injury. I saw my local orthopaedic surgeons at the Royal Surrey and Frimley. All 4 orthopaedic colleagues didn't know how to treat this complex injury and I was effectively left on crutches and to just try and physic my knee better. I was left in pain and unable to walk properly and and failing knee. After talking to GP colleagues I was introduced to Mr Trikha. Mt Trikha made it clear he had seen my style of injury before and talked me through what I surgery was needed. He was clear what was needed and I underwent surgery and now I am pain free back at work after having taken 4 months off unable to walk and I am looking forward to running and skiing next season. I owe all this to Mr Trikha. If I had listened to the 4 other orthopaedic consultants I would probably be still in pain and not back working.
